|
|
Другие темы раздела | |
C++ WinAPI Защита приложения от чтения памяти
https://www.cyberforum.ru/ win-api/ thread1655409.html Есть два приложения, одно берет процесс другого приложения, и ищет в нем ключевые слова. Нужно сделать так, что бы приложение, которое читает память процесса, не могло их найти. Собственно вопрос, какими способами можно защитить приложение, в котором ищут слова? |
C++ WinAPI Исправить ошибку "cannot convert 'char*' to 'LPWSTR" в QtCreator. Здравствуйте, в чём может быть причина? QString getWindowApplication(HWND Wnd) { QString appFileName; DWORD pid; GetWindowThreadProcessId(Wnd, &pid); HANDLE hProcess = OpenProcess(PROCESS_QUERY_INFORMATION , FALSE, pid); if (hProcess != 0){ try { char path; |
C++ WinAPI Написать программу, демонстрирующую движение одной плоской фигуры относительно другой Ребята, есть такое задание:Написать программу, демонстрирующую движение одной плоской фигуры относительно другой (неподвижной). Рассмотреть два варианта: перекрывание и подныривание. графикой занимаюсь совсем недавно=( подскажите пожалуйста с чего хотя бы начать нужно=( https://www.cyberforum.ru/ win-api/ thread1655002.html |
C++ WinAPI LastError code с ошибкой выделения памяти
https://www.cyberforum.ru/ win-api/ thread1654849.html Есть ли такой LastError code который сведетильствует об ошибке выделения памяти?(malloc) |
Подскажите какие нибудь библиотеки для работы с mp3 файлами, или какие нибудь статьи C++ WinAPI Хочу создать программу в которой можно будет нарезать музыку, вырезать фрагменты, объединять аудиозаписи в mp3, естественно все это еще нужно будет проигрывать. Подскажите куда копать, есть какие нибудь библиотеки для работы с mp3 файлами или какие нибудь статьи? Спасибо :victory: |
C++ WinAPI GDI. Вывод bmp через промежуточный совместимый контекст Почему не выводит картинку код типа: HDC hdc = GetDC(hWnd); HDC hMemDC1 = CreateCompatibleDC(hdc); HDC hMemDC2 = CreateCompatibleDC(hdc); HBITMAP hbmp = LoadBitmap(hInst, MAKEINTRESOURCE(IDB_BITMAP1)); SelectObject(hMemDC1, hbmp); BitBlt(hMemDC2, 0, 0, 16 , 16 , hMemDC1, 0, 0, SRCCOPY); BitBlt(hdc, 0, 0, 16 , 16 , hMemDC2, 0, 0, SRCCOPY); https://www.cyberforum.ru/ win-api/ thread1654336.html |
C++ WinAPI GDI. Заполнить рабочую область частью bmp Есть bmp, с помощью которого (а точнее его частью) надо инициализировать рабочую область окна. На слова алгоритм выглядит примерно так: 1. Взять bmp. 2. Выделить нужную часть. 3. Заполнить ею рабочую область окна. А вот, как это грамотно реализовать я не знаю( Самый простой для меня способ это использовать BitBlt в цикле, но понятно, что это очень нерационально. Поскольку с GDI я практически... https://www.cyberforum.ru/ win-api/ thread1653784.html |
C++ WinAPI При рисовании рамки она выходит за пределы окна Здравствуйте, при создании приложения я создаю окно с размерами 500х500: hWnd = CreateWindow(WinName, _T("My application"), (WS_OVERLAPPED | WS_CAPTION | WS_SYSMENU | WS_MINIMIZEBOX), CW_USEDEFAULT, //x CW_USEDEFAULT, //y 500, //Width 500, //Height HWND_DESKTOP, NULL, |
C++ WinAPI Скрытие дочерних окон "Калькулятора" Написать приложение, обладающее следующей функциональностью: - после нажатия клавиши <Enter> через каждую секунду (или иной проме-жуток времени) «прячется» одна из кнопок «Калькулятора», выбранная случайным образом; - после нажатия клавиши <Esc> данный процесс останавливается. https://www.cyberforum.ru/ win-api/ thread1652934.html |
C++ WinAPI TextOut не интерпретирует байты как Unicode
https://www.cyberforum.ru/ win-api/ thread1652619.html CHAR s="КонвертациявЂ*в‚µ";//Конвертация†₵ TextOutW(GetDC(Form1->Handle),100,100,(WCHAR*)s,30); На форму выводятся японские иероглифы, вместо русских букв (Конвертация†₵) и пары спец символов. †₵ То есть нужно именно из голимых байтов (массива байтов). Котрые я буду брать отовсюду в виде чисел от 0-255. Интерпретировать байты правильно и выводить именно функцией TextOut. |
C++ WinAPI Как отменить запуск командной строки? Здравствуйте, это мой первый опыт программирования под Виндовс. Напейсал программку "для собственных нужд", в реестре добавил в автозагрузку. При запуске системы она открывается в командной строке. Как бы это отменить? Просто в линуксе такого не было |
C++ WinAPI Двойная буферизация в gdi+
https://www.cyberforum.ru/ win-api/ thread1652061.html Не могу разобраться, как правильно ее сделать. Есть функция: void createImage(wchar_t *path, int _abscissa, int _ordinate, int _width, int _height) { Graphics graphics(gameValue.hdc); |
0 / 0 / 0
Регистрация: 06.06.2015
Сообщений: 240
|
|
07.02.2016, 20:41 [ТС] | 0 |
В чем причина ошибки при получении адреса функции из dll с помощью функции GetProcAddress? - C++ WinAPI - Ответ 872369407.02.2016, 20:41. Показов 3593. Ответов 54
Метки (Все метки)
Ответ
А как объявить этот def файл и что в нем записать?
Добавлено через 2 минуты castaway, я заметил что это имя меняется при изменение возвращаемого типа функции Вернуться к обсуждению: В чем причина ошибки при получении адреса функции из dll с помощью функции GetProcAddress? C++ WinAPI
0
|
07.02.2016, 20:41 | |
Готовые ответы и решения:
54
Неправильная работа функции @attachmentnames... в чем причина? Изучаю функции. Значение (max и min) не меняется, в чем причина? Получение адреса функции из .dll Задача: подмена адреса функции из DLL. |
07.02.2016, 20:41 | |
07.02.2016, 20:41 | |
Помогаю со студенческими работами здесь
0
C2912: специализация функции не является специализацией какого-то конкретного шаблона (в чём причина ошибки?) Ошибка при получении результата функции Ошибка при получении результата из функции Перехват функции - GetProcAddress |